EnvyHT24 + ALSA + RH9 = issues
I followed the instructions on the ALSA site for compiling and making the necessary files. The modules.conf file has been modified. However, I'm getting 2 depmod errors during boot - one pointing to sound.o and the other pointing to ice1724.o (the real sound card driver). Any pointers to get me up and running with sound would be GREATLY appreciated!
